  • The following is a list of notable medical doctors from New Zealand. * Louis Barnett – surgeon * Sir Brian Barratt-Boyes – cardiac surgeon * Agnes Bennett – doctor and medical officer in World War I * John Daniel Bergin – neurologist * Alice Bush – doctor, paediatrician and campaigner for family planning services and abortion access * Margaret Cruickshank – first registered female doctor in New Zealand * Sylvia Gytha de Lancey Chapman – medical superintendent * Charles Farthing – pioneer in the treatment of AIDS * Isaac Featherston – politician * Erich Geiringer – founder of the New Zealand Medical Association * David Gerrard – swimmer, Professor of Sports Medicine at University of Otago Dunedin School of Medicine. Former New Zealand Olympic chef de mission * Sir Harold Gillies – pioneering plastic surgeon * Felicity Goodyear-Smith – doctor and medical academic at the University of Auckland * Herb Green – specialist at the centre of the Cartwright Inquiry * Elizabeth Gunn – doctor and founder of the Children's Health Camp movement * Ian Hassall – paediatrician * Te Rangi Hīroa (also known as Sir Peter Henry Buck) – member of the Ngāti Mutunga Māori iwi * Fred Hollows – ophthamologist * Paul Hutchison – politician * Tracy Inglis – Auckland medical practitioner * Sir Truby King – child-care pioneer * Ivan Lichter – thoracic surgeon * Sir Robert Macintosh – pioneering anaesthetist * Sir Archibald McIndoe – pioneering plastic surgeon * Brad McKay, doctor, author and television personality * Rainsford Mowlem – pioneering plastic surgeon * Courtney Nedwill – doctor and public health officer * James Newman (geriatrician) – geriatrician and medical superintendent * Thomas Moore Philson – doctor and hospital superintendent * Cecily Pickerill – plastic surgeon * Sir Henry Pickerill – plastic surgeon * Denis Rogers – local-body politician * Sir Edward Sayers – Methodist missionary; military medical administrator; consultant physician, then Dean, of the University of Otago Dunedin School of Medicine * Jessie Scott – notable New Zealand doctor, medical officer and prisoner of war. * Emily Siedeberg – doctor, hospital superintendent and first female medical graduate in New Zealand * Ebenezer Teichelmann – surgeon, mountaineer and photographer * Henry Thacker – Member of Parliament and Mayor of Christchurch * Ronald Trubuhovich – pioneer in critical-care medicine * Thomas Valintine – doctor and public health administrator * Leslie Whetter – surgeon and Antarctic explorer * Christine Coe Winterbourn – Professor of Pathology at the University of Otago (en)
